Our main character, Hareb, is determined to become the greatest saint of all. Unsure of what he could possibly do to allow himself to reach the height of other great saints he tempts himself with the greatest known courtesean, only to fall to temptation. That is until he completes one final terrible act that with ensure his saintly greatness. The under current of humor carries this complex conversation created by Fisher in which he discusses the depths of the human soul, and their truest held beliefs.
